Ochoco Sunset Agate Slab! Lapidary Stone Slab! Howardite It tends to take aOchoco Sunset Agate is an agate mined by Bill Quant in the Ochoco Mountains of Oregon! It is a Jasp Agate with tons of variety, it can have marcasite like pattern, moss agate, fish egg patterns, and often has a gorgeous sunset like scene! It takes a great polish, but some types that are heavier with irons may need to be treated to polish due to pits.
